### Runbook: Account Recovery — Retention Sweeper Context

For the weekly sync: when the Fernhollow retention sweeper deletes an account flagged in error, recovery must happen within the 14-day shadow window. Pause the sweeper first via the Ledgate console, then restore from the shadow snapshot. Restoring requires unlocking the snapshot archive, which accepts the recovery passphrase given below.

vault phrase of yaguf-hahaf = druath-holix

- [ ] Lost-badge procedure: if your contractor badge goes missing at any point during your visit to the Wexbourne site, report it immediately to the security kiosk at the north entrance — do not continue working unescorted. Security will deactivate the lost badge within minutes and log the incident under the Hallam register. You will then be escorted to the waiting area and issued a temporary day pass. The temporary pass code is:

badge for yahif-bahaf: bdg-XUBUM-7

// Client setup for the Tallowmere fleet fuel-usage report.
// This job pulls odometer and pump records from the internal Fuelgrid
// service, aggregates per vehicle, and writes the monthly summary the
// release manager signs off on. Run it only after the month-end data
// freeze. The Fuelgrid client authenticates with the key given below.

gateway credential: vxb3-o9a

# Build Provenance: Incremental Rebuilds on Mosswire

Quick primer: Mosswire only rebuilds pages whose content hash changed, so "why didn't my page update?" usually means the source hash matched. Every incremental run writes a provenance record — which inputs, which template version, which cache entries it reused. If output looks stale, don't nuke the cache first; check the provenance log. Each record is keyed by the token that appears below.

build token for fafof-tageg: htk21_f30a3062ec5a0972b3bbf

Hey Priya,

Welcome to the on-call rotation! Quick heads-up: the CSV import wizard in Fieldstone has a flaky column-mapping step that occasionally drops headers with trailing spaces. If a customer ticket mentions "missing columns," that's probably it. There's a patch in review, so keep an eye out. Full triage steps are on the internal page here:

wiki page, kahog-hahig: https://vault.zemvargrid.internal/display/deploy/repo/settings/merge_requests/job/settings/6f3b933774dbc5320a4daa18